.NET 4.x Как прочитать версию другого проекта? - C#

Узнай цену своей работы

Формулировка задачи:

В одном решении есть два проекта: №1 (запускаемый) и №2. В проекте №1 создана ссылка на проект №2. Так вот версию проекта №1 прочитать легко:
 Assembly.GetExecutingAssembly().GetName().Version.ToString();
а как прочитать версию проекта №2? Плииииииииз......

Решение задачи: «.NET 4.x Как прочитать версию другого проекта?»

textual
Листинг программы
string appPath = Path.Combine(Path.GetDirectoryName(Assembly.GetExecutingAssembly().Location), "app.exe");
Version v = AssemblyName.GetAssemblyName(appPath).Version;

Оцени полезность:

15   голосов , оценка 3.933 из 5
Похожие ответы